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 004 Hazard:
29 CFR 1910.147(d): The established procedure for the application of energy control (the lockout or tagout procedures) did not cover the actions listed in and was not done in sequence as required by 29 CFR 1910.147(d)(1)-(6): On or about January 4, 2018, the employer did not ensure employees followed lockout/tagout procedures during the service and maintenance of a Resnor 2.5 million BTU Industrial Furnace. The following was not completed: The furnace was not shut down [per the 1910.147(d)(1) requirements], all energy sources, to include Natural Gas, were not isolated [(d)(3)] , lockout/tagout devices were not applied to each energy source to include Natural Gas [(d)(4)], and it was not verified that the equipment energy was isolated and de-energized prior to starting work [(d)(6)].
